The "Hurricane Damage" at the Contemporary is not related to the buildings themselves.

The hurricanes that swept through damaged train tracks and delayed shipments into Florida ports of the refurbishment materials. Disney contracts and orders out supplies from all over the place. This set the entire project behind by a year.

Instread of getting new furniture as planned, the Concierge level had to have everything reappolstered to save time and money.

Note how the Arcade and Concourse refurbishment is just starting. The front desk area hasn't been started and the concourse has a LOT of work to go.

Since the General refurbishment and DVC were carefully choreographed to not destroy the resort's operation, they're having serious delays now trying to figure out a new timetable. They're moving forward, but there have been delays.

On the DVC side of the arguement.. They installed security gate arms in the middle of the old parking lot - which currently look randomly placed - that line up with what will become the driveway to the new Tower on the siteplans in the papers they filed.
